Robotic Testbed for Satellite Servicing
The Lúnasa Robotic Testbed is an advanced ground-based simulation environment for testing and validating vision-based Guidance, Navigation, and Control (GNC) systems for satellite servicing.

As published by the supplier
- Arm payload capacity
- Upto 30 kg
- Degrees of freedom
- 6 DoF arms + extra DoF from the axis
- Accuracy
- 0.05 mm
- Length of testbed
- 7 m
- Arm reach
- Up to 1.3 m
- Software compatibility
- ROS2, Python
- Control frequency
- 500 Hz
- Motion sensors and tracking
- 6 units with 0.2 mm accuracy
About
The Lúnasa Robotic Testbed provides a comprehensive ground-based simulation environment for the rigorous testing and validation of vision-based Guidance, Navigation, and Control (GNC) systems, specifically for satellite servicing applications. This advanced testbed allows for the analysis of Rendezvous, Proximity Operations (RPO) kits, enabling an understanding of their responses to varying conditions such as lighting changes and different orientations of chaser and target satellites. This vital information ensures reliable RPO. The system features two 6-Degrees of Freedom (DoF) modular robotic arms, complemented by a linear traverser for dynamic positioning. It is housed within a blackout room with adaptable lighting, allowing for the simulation of a wide range of orbital conditions. Users can simulate various approach angles and attitudes, shadowed docking scenarios, and unexpected movements, all tailored to specific mission needs. The testbed supports real-time data collection and repeatable experiments, facilitating the validation of satellite operations before hardware launch. By simulating realistic lighting, motion, and sensing conditions, the testbed helps identify potential failures early, thereby reducing mission risk and enhancing overall system reliability.
